No Filter: Cara Delevingne Reaches Double Leopard Print Stage of Quarantine
It’s time to check back in on Cara Delevingne and Ashley Benson post break-up, Hayley Kiyoko is the cutest human GAP ad, Stacy London is cozy in glasses and in love, and how do we even live on the same planet as Janet Mock?